定点表示机器数中的小数点位置是固定不变的,小数点不再使用“.”表示,而是约定它的位置。小数点:隐含存储(定点数:事先约定;浮点数:按规则浮动)这里有两种简单的约定,将小数点的位置固定在数据的最高位之前,或固定在最低位之后。一般称前者为定点小数后者为定点整数。定点小数+0.75 = 0.11B 存储为011-0.75 = 1.11B 存储为111TIP
定点小数定点整数1.定点小数2.定点整数
原创 2021-08-14 09:47:53
1912阅读
3.1SQL的数据类型字符串 varchar(n),char(n) varchar为可变长度,char为固定长度。varchar占用空间小,但检索速度慢整数型 int smallint int为整数类型,范围和CPU字长有关,smallint为小整数,通常为8位定点类型 numeric(p,d) 可以表示小数类型,p为定点数的总位数,d为定点数的小数位数。浮点类型 real,double(n,d)
第三章 SQL3.2 SQL数据定义3.2.1 基本类型SQL标准支持多种固有类型,包括:char(n):固定长度的字符串。varchar(n):可变长度的字符串。int:整数类型。smallint:小整数类型。numeric(p, d):定点数,用户指定。p表示数的个数,d表示小数点后的位数。real,double precision:浮点数与双精度浮点数,精度与机器相关。float(n):精度
数据库系统以一些语句作为输入,并返回一些输出,例如sql查询总是返回一张表,我们定义:具有相同格式的记录的集合是一张表。考虑大学数据库系统:SQL中的数据类型:char(n) 字符串长度为n  等价于 charactervarchar(n) 可变字符串 最大长度n,等价于 character varing, 推荐都使用这种类型int 整数 等价于 integersmallint 小整数n
时间:2014.02.19地点:基地————————————————————————————————————————一、基本类型char(n)                                     &n
什么是浮点数在计算机系统的发展过程中,曾经提出过多种方法表达实数。典型的比如相对于浮点数的定点数(Fixed Point Number)。在这种表达方式中,小数点固定的位于实数所有数字中间的某个位置。货币的表达就可以使用这种方式,比如 99.00 或者 00.99 可以用于表达具有四位精度(Precision),小数点后有两位的货币值。由于小数点位置固定,所以可以直接用四位数值来表达相应的数值。S
转载 2月前
24阅读
... ... Part 4 关于浮点小数定点小数的一点自己想法:           看了书上的没懂,天资愚笨啊。比如1234.5,对于定点小数只能表示这一点形式,俗称小数点动不了了。对于浮点小数,则可表示成0.12345*10000,Look, the decimal points is movin
原创 2012-05-17 08:57:53
452阅读
从零开始学Python(三)基本数据类型思维导图:一、数字类型及操作1、整数类型:与数学中的整数概念一致 ①可正可负,没有取值范围限制 ②pow(x,y),计算x^y ③4种进制表示形式:十进制,二进制(以0B或0b开头),八进制(以0O或0o开头),十六进制(以0X或0x开头)2、浮点数类型:与数学中实数的概念一致 (1)精度 ①带有小数点及小数的数字 ②浮点数取值范围和小数精度都存在限
一、浮点数不精确性在自算计中打开python命令行输入0.3+0.6我们可以看到输出结果是0.899999,出现这种结果和计算机中对于浮点数的保存方法有关。二、定点数的表达        假如我们使用四个字节表示一个0~9的整数,32位就可以保存8个这样的整数,使用左边的6个表示整数位,右边两个表示小数位,这样就可以表示0~999999.99范围的数,总共有
#region 每天定点启动的逻辑DateTime dtTomorrow = DateTime.Now.AddDays(1);DateTime date = dtTomorrow.Date;date = date.AddHours(5); TimeSpan ts = date - DateTime.Now; Console.WriteLine("休眠 "+ts +" 启动"); Thread.Sleep(ts); #endregion5点启动
转载 2011-11-28 13:44:00
159阅读
2评论
定点与浮点运算 DSP 的比较         DSP数字信号处理器是一种特别适合于进行数字信号处理的微处理器,主要用于实时快速地实现各种数字信号处理算法。定点运算 DSP 在应用中已取得了极大的成功,而且仍然是 DSP 应用的主体。然而,随着对 DSP 处理速度与精度、存储器容量、编程的灵活性和方便性要求的不断提高、自 80 年代中后期以来,各 D
在数字信号处理器DSP 中,根据运算方式的不同,可分为浮点运算与定点运算 。顾名思 义,浮点运算在运算过程中,小数点的位置是变动的。定点运算则是不变。浮点运算的优 点是表示数的动态范围大,精度也可以很细。缺点是硬件复杂。定点运算的优点是运算速 度快,硬件相对简单。缺点是运算过程中容易溢出,产生误差。不管是浮点运算还是定点运算 ,两者都存在有限字长效应。即DSP的处理字长一般是16bit 或者32b
转载 5月前
266阅读
FPGA量化/小数计算定点数的量化在FPGA开发时,对于浮点数,可以采用IEEE规定的浮点数格式,但那种浮点数运算的开销太大,对于小数位数比较少的浮点数,资源浪费又太多,可以采用定点数的形式来进行运算。所谓定点数就是将小数点的位置固定,也就是说,整数部分和小数部分的位数固定,我们用整数来表示这个定点小数。举个例子我们可以用(8,3)来表示8位二进制数据,其中最后的三位表示小数部分。比如1.125,
Lua中ipairs遇到nil要断在Lua中,都是查找__index,跟元表本身的字段没有关系。在Lua中,__newindex,跟自己的元表有没有字段也没有关系,跟自己有关系。这些函数里面,一个是t,一个k,请注意不是值哦setmatatable中,第一个是自己,第二个是元表。lua特有运算,+0.0转换为整型|0转换为浮点//向下取整^0.5幂运算Lua中无论变量在哪里没加local,都是全局
转载 4月前
23阅读
定点数基础知识小记一、概述二、定点数的定义三、负数求补码的三种方法四、浮点转定点的一些方法:五、说说浮点数 一、概述在设计实现一套通信算法时,通常我们先用浮点数进行仿真,达到预期效果后将浮点数转换为定点数再次仿真比对是否达到预期结果,最后根据定点数在FPGA或DSP上实现,可见定点数在实际算法仿真及实现上的重要性。 当然在一些雷达、医学成像等领域,可以直接用浮点数实现算法,将占用很多FPGA或D
定点化 由于成本,功耗等音素,一些DSP和MCU上并没有硬浮点支持,采用软浮点较为耗时,更有甚至不支持浮点计算。 在这些处理器上要实现相关算法,浮点的计算转换到定点域里计算必不可少。Q格式的数据是名义上的定点数,它们的存储和计算均按照整数方式进行计算,这样的化就可以使用标准的整数ALU来实现浮点计算。而编程这必须确定整数和小数部分的位数以符合使用场景需要的动态范围和精度。 ##浮点转成Q格式 从浮
一 DSP定点算数运算1 数的定标在定点DSP芯片中,采用定点数进行数值运算,其操作数一般采用整型数来表示。一个整型数的最大表示范围取决于DSP芯片所给定的字长,一般为16位或24位。显然,字长越长,所能表示的数的范围越大,精度也越高。如无特别说明,本书均以16位字长为例。DSP芯片的数以2的补码形式表示。每个16位数用一个符号位来表示数的正负,0表示数值为正,l则表示数值为负。其余15位表示数
文章目录定点数类型1. 类型介绍2. 浮点数 vs 定点数3. 开发中经验定点数类型1. 类型介绍MySQL中的定点数类型只有 DECIMAL 一种类型。数据类型字节数含义DECIMAL(M,D),DEC,NUMERICM+2字节有效范围由M和D决定使用 DECIMAL(M,D) 的方式表示高精度小数。其中,M被称为精度,D被称为标度。0<=M<=65,0<=D<=30,D<M。例如,定义DECIMAL(5,2)的类型,表示该列取
原创 2022-03-15 13:47:08
74阅读
计算机中,除法运算和乘法运算一样,是非常常用的一种运算。同样,除法运算在
原创 2022-11-23 13:01:13
733阅读
  • 1
  • 2
  • 3
  • 4
  • 5